Provide energy-saving copper tiles for submerged arc furnaces (ferroalloy furnaces, calcium carbide furnaces, yellow phosphorous furnaces, etc.) according to user drawings.
Direct-cooled red copper forged copper tiles are new products for submerged arc furnaces developed in 1998 and have formed a series. T2 red copper is used for pressure processing, and the structure is dense. The cooling channel is drilled with deep hole drilling, so it has good electrical conductivity and good cooling effect. Thereby, the power loss on the copper tile can be reduced and the service life can be improved.
